Studies, resembling these carried out by Fujita et al. Baby Massage is an ancient artwork that has been practiced for centuries. It was first introduced within the western world by Vimala McClure who fell in love with the follow she noticed in India whereas working in an orphanage. The older ladies used to therapeutic massage the infants and they thrived even in the poorest of conditions without correct nutrition.


Infants who received therapeutic massage demonstrated improved sleep patterns, falling asleep more simply and staying asleep longer. They have additionally proven improved alertness and activity throughout the day resulting from the advance in sleep. Decreased stress behaviors have been famous in infants and young youngsters who obtain therapeutic massage therapy, and research have shown that cortisol levels had been lower after receiving massage. Cortisol is a serious hormone produced when we experience stress and causes inflammation throughout the body. What's a Baby Massage? First things first, let's define what we're speaking about here. Baby massage is the gentle, rhythmic stroking of your baby massage arlington va's body using your arms. It's a easy but powerful manner to speak love and affection to your toddler while also offering a number of bodily and emotional benefits. Do you know that contact is one in all the most important senses for a newborn? Babies depend on touch to feel secure, liked, and related to their caregivers. Actually, research has shown that common, loving touch can have a profound influence on a child's development and improvement, from promoting wholesome weight acquire to boosting cognitive and social abilities.
